Beck Steerage of Union Funds Faces Senate Panel

Senate rackets committee spokes man Kennedy said Teamsters President Dave Beck used at least 270000 of union funds for personal benefit between 1948 and early 1953, part of 709420 lost or misused. He promised Beck will be questioned on the 270000 and other transactions when he appears with financial records.

Strawber ry Point Man Swindled Out of 500

In Strawberry Point an elderly man, Louis Kaiser, was duped by a visitor posing as a Chicago eye specialist who examined his eyes and charged 500 in cash. The same day a second man visited James Debes, asking about past glasses and money, raising suspicion. Investigators continue the case.

Wellman awarded 95000 verdict in Eldora case

Robert D. Wellman won a 95000 verdict from a district court jury Friday night in a motor vehicle injury suit. He was injured June 28 in a collision two miles east of Eldora when his motorcycle hit Dale Reisinger’s truck as it turned into a farm driveway.

Elvis Presley Buys $100,000 Suburban Home

MEMPHIS AP Elvis Presley the rock idol has bought a $100,000 home in the suburbs for himself and his parents. The present Memphis home goes in part payment and Elvis, age 22, is represented by his father in the purchase.

Farmer fleeced of 4300 in Prescott confidence game

In Prescott, police seek two strangers who lured a farmer with a cigarette and led him to a hotel where a man named T B Horton of St Joseph Missouri joined. Horton and a partner then took his cash of 4300, ditched the farmer and vanished, leaving no trace.

Flying Chair crashes before air test at Iowa City airport

Iowa City pilots Roger Wymore and Darrell Loan, two University of Iowa mechanical engineering students, loss control during a test flight of their homemade one passenger gyro plane. The gyroplane flipped, rotor and rudder damaged, no injuries reported. The craft, built with Prof. E. E. Lundquist advising, had two prior flights but failed during a planned 2 p.m. test.

Teamsters Policy Group Calls Senate Probe Unjust

The Teamsters policy committee representing about 450000 members condemned the Senate rackets investigation as unjust and deceitful. They criticized the McClellan committee methods and warned unions faces smear tactics if hearings lack cross examination. Local 46 of La Salle Illinois urged Beck and five officers resign and for a trusteeship to oversee the union.

United protests restriction on Ozark flights demand

United Air Lines formally protests the Civil Aeronautics Board ruling on Ozark Air Lines north south service Cedar Rapids Chicago arguing a two stop requirement was not justified. The protest unlikely to delay Ozark inauguration set for April 28 though further hearings may follow. North Central Air Lines may also seek rehearing while Ozark for now offers no nonstop Cedar Rapids to Chicago service.

Roads Closed As Blizzard Strands Colorado Towns

A Colorado blizzard closed eastern Colorado highways into western Kansas, marooning hundreds in Limon Bucick and Deer Trail. Lodgings filled as six people shared rooms. state patrol reported near zero visibility, high winds up to 50 mph, and numerous accidents with jackknifed trucks and cars.

Northeastern New Mexico blizzard and San Francisco quake strike

A blizzard swept northeastern New Mexico with winds to 83 mph closing Raton Pass and trapping U S 64 87 between Raton and Clayton. In San Francisco a powerful quake and aftershocks damaged buildings, sparked a major apartment fire, and disrupted the bay area with injuries and widespread evacuations.

Suspended Sentence For Cedar Rapids Youth After Disturbance

An 11 year old Cedar Rapids youth received a six month suspended jail sentence in district court on a resisting an officer charge. Judge Charles Penningroth imposed the suspension on good behavior and medical bills for deputy Philip Hoover who suffered facial lacerations and facial and dental damage during the incident at First Avenue and Fifth Street West near an auto crash.

Four faced Ferry Building clock halts after quake

A San Francisco tremor halted the four faced clock on the Ferry Building minutes after the quake struck. Another clock in the Central Tower building, previously broken for years, chimed during the tremor, marking the event.
